Pablo runs a small car washing business in his neighborhood on the weekends. This past weekend, Pablo earned $284. Prior to opening his car wash, he needed to stock up on soap, sponges, and towels which cost him $46. He also had his son help him with the car washing and paid him $25 for his help. What was Pablo’s net income for this past weekend?

To calculate Pablo's net income for the past weekend, we need to subtract his total expenses from his earnings.

Pablo's earnings: $284
Expenses:

  • Cost of soap, sponges, and towels: $46
  • Payment to his son: $25

Total Expenses = $46 + $25 = $71

Now, we can calculate Pablo's net income:

Net Income = Earnings - Total Expenses
Net Income = $284 - $71 = $213

Therefore, Pablo’s net income for this past weekend was $213.
